文摘Iatrogenic tumor implantation is a condition that results from various medical procedures used during diagnosis or treatment of a malignancy.It involves desquamation and dissemination of tumor cells that develop into a local recurrence or distant metastasis from the tumor under treatment.The main clinical feature of the condition is nodules at the operation's porous channel or incision,which is easily diagnosed in accordance with the case history.Final diagnosis can be made based on pathological examination.Tumor implantation may occur in various puncturing porous channels,including a laparoscopic port,abdominal wall incision,and perineal incision,etc.Besides a malignant tumor, implantation potential exists with diseases,such as a borderline tumor and endometriosis etc.Once a tumor implantation is diagnosed,or suspected,surgical resection is usually conducted. During the diagnosis and treatment of diseases,avoiding and reducing iatrogenic implantation and dissemination has been regarded as an important principle for surgical treatment of tumors.In a clinical practice setting,if possible,excisional biopsy should be employed,if a biopsy is needed.Repeated puncturing should be avoided during a paracentesis.In a laparoscopic procedure,the tissue is first put into a sample bag and then is taken out from the point of incision.After a laparoscopic procedure,the peritoneum,abdominal muscular fasciae,and skin should be carefully closed,and/or the punctured porous channel be excised.In addition,the sample/tissue should be rinsed with distilled water before surgical closure of the abdominal cavity, allowing the exfoliated tumor cells to swell and rupture in the hypo-osmolar solution.Then surgical closure can be conducted following a change of gloves and equipment.The extent of hysteromyomectomy should as far as possible be away from the uterine cavity.The purpose of this study is to make clinicians aware of the possibility of tumor implantation and to give special attention to avoid,or reduce iatrogenic implantation during a surgical procedure.
文摘Laparoscopy-related tumor implantations of gynecological malignancies into the subcutaneous tissue are rarely diagnosed.We report an interesting case of a 46-year-old female who presented with an abdominal subcutaneous metastasis of a borderline ovarian tumor.The patient received a laparoscopic unilateral adnexectomy for a solid-cystic tumor of the right ovary.Histopathological workup showed a papillary borderline tumor of mucinous type.Nine days later she underwent a hysterectomy,left adnexectomy,appendectomy and omentectomy.Exploration of the peritoneum revealed no intraperitoneal implants.Further exploration showed a non-invasive implant of a borderline tumor in the subcutaneous tissue above the fascia that had no contact to the peritoneum.It is hypothesized that tumor cells may have been implanted during a previous laparoscopy,the most recent of which had been fourteen years prior to her current presentation.Various risk factors for port-site malignancies have been identified.Tumor manipulation and extraction of tumor tissue without a protective bag may contribute to development of trocarsite metastasis.

文摘The aim of this study was to assess the peri-implant parameters and evaluate the clinical status with the survival of dental implants in body of maxilla after treatments of oral tumor. A follow-up examination included 27 patients who underwent the ablative tumor and (or) reconstructive surgery during a 5-year period. The follow-up protocol included clinical examination, radiological evaluation, and an interview using a standardized questionnaire. The reasons related to implant failure were studied by comparing the amount of failure with the value of marginal bone resorption, probing pocket depth, and plaque index using statistical t-test. The relationship between smoking and implant failure was analyzed statistically by chi-square test. The results showed among the 112 implants observed after implant loading, 29 have failed with the failure rate being 22.14 %. There was no significant correlation between the peri-implant status and the implant failure (P〉0.05), however, the association of smoking and implant failure was statistically tested (P〈0.05). It was suggested that the association of peri-implant status and implant failure in the maxilla after tumor surgery can't be statistically tested, however smoking was still a mainly significant factor.
文摘The failure causes of percutaneous implantable port (PIP) for tumor chemotherapy were analyzed and the appropriate preventing measures were put forward. During Feb. 1995 to Feb. 1999, 10 patients with tumor undergoing failure insertion of PIP were retrospectively studied. We placed the PIP in the hepatic artery in 3 patients with liver carcinoma after operation, in the internal iliac artery in 5 patients with colonic or rectal carcinoma after operation and in the left gastric artery in 2 patients with stomach carcinoma after operation. The results showed that in the 10 patients, chemotherapeutic agent effusion around the PIP and local tissue necrosis in 5 cases, infection and ab- scess formation around the PIP in 3 cases, PIP body rupture in one case and the catheter sliding into the internal iliac artery occurred. It was concluded that taking measures during PIP insertion could prevent the occurrence of complications and is beneficial to the implementation of scheduled chemotherapeutic protocol for the patients.
文摘We hypothesize that a cylinder implant made of multilayer Poly-lactic-co-glycolic-acid (PLGA) membrane can be a method for controlled and extended drug release. We fashioned a multilayer cylindrical implant termed STID100 that released doxorubicin for 3 weeks in an orthotopic 4T1 breast cancer model in Balb/C mice. This implant starts as a thin doxorubicin-embedded PLGA membrane, and is then rolled into a cylinder containing an air gap between the membrane layers. Its controlled sustained release delivered 2× the amount of the intravenous (IV) equivalent of doxorubicin, inhibited the primary tumor, and prevented lung metastasis. Importantly it did not cause weight loss, splenomegaly, or cardiac toxicity vs systemically administrated doxorubicin. This favorable safety profile is further substantiated by the finding of no detectable plasma doxorubicin in multiple time points during the 3-week period, and low tumor doxorubicin concentration. The implant system delivered to the specification of an ideal pharmacological paradigm might offer a better coverage of the local tumor, significantly preventing metastatic spread with less drug toxicity to many vital organs, compared to the traditional pharmacology of IV route. The profile of STID made it an attractive therapeutic alternative in metastatic tumor prevention, pain management and many other diverse clinical scenarios.
文摘The adriamycin magnetic microspheres (ADM-MAMs) were prepared by the heat-stabilized protein methods. Their physico-chemical properties were examined; their cytotoxicities against tumor cells in vitro were assayed by a modi-fied MTT method, and their effects were observed on the implanted gastric tumor in Wistar rats given ADM-MAMs via alimentary canal at the presence of the ex-ternal magnetic fields. The results showed that the ADM-MAMs were successful-ly prepared and had cytotoxic effect on tumor cells in vitro similar to the free ADM (P>0. 05). The inhibitory effects of ADM-MAMs on the implanted gastric tumor in vivo were significantly increased as compared with the controls (P<0.01). Our results suggested that ADM-MAMs were a new type of adriamycin (ADM) preparation and its form alteration did not affect its anticancer effects.
文摘Objective To report a case of the implantation of thyroid hyperplastic or neoplastic tissue after endoscopic thyroidectomy and discuss this complication in aspects of prevalence, pathogenesis, protection, and therapies. Methods A systematic search of literature from the PubMed database was conducted for identifying eligible studies on implantation of thyroid hyperplastic or neoplastic cells after endoscopic thyroid surgery. Results Overall, 5 reported cases on patients suffering from endoscopic thyroid surgery with implantation of thyroid hyperplastic or neoplastic cells were included in the systematic review. Conclusions Unskilled surgeons, rough intraoperative surgical treatment, scarification or rupture of tumor, contamination of instruments, chimney effect, aerosolization of tumor cells may be associated with the implantation after endoscopic thyroidectomy. To minimize the risk of such complication, we should be more meticulous and strict the endoscopic surgery indications.

文摘Objective:To observe the possibility of neoplasm needle track implantation after radioactive seeds implantation and seek preventive measures to avoid it.Methods:Superficial tissue of 250 seeding needle cores and 250 stylophores employed in neoplasm radioactive seeds implantation was smeared on slides to search for tumor cells.All patients received chemotherapy or endocrine therapy after operations.Ultrasound B-mode or computer tomography(CT)was performed at 10th day,30th day,60th day,and 180th day post operation to detect neoplasm implantation metastasis through needle tracks. Results:Positive cells were found on 13 of 250(5.20%)cores,and 7 of 250(2.80%)stylophores.The difference was not sta- tistically significant(P>0.05).The positive cells frequency of needles those traversed distance less than 3 cm in normal tissue was 6.19%(13/210),while the frequency of the others those traversed longer distance in normal tissue was 2.41%(7/290). The positive cells frequency of needles traversing different distances in normal tissues is significantly different(P<0.05).No neoplasm was detected through needle tracks by ultrasound B-mode or CT in 180 days after operation.Conclusion:Tumor cells could ablate into the needle track during radioactive seed implantation.Some preventive measures,such as optimization of pre-operation and intra-operation treatment plan,chemotherapy or endocrine therapy after operation,may be beneficial to avoid the implantation metastasis of neoplasm in seeding needle tracks.
文摘In order to investigate the maxillary preprosthetic situation after oral tumor treatment and/or reconstructive surgery, based on the review of case history and the clinical records 47 cases were analyzed after oral tumor treatment and/or reconstruction, including residual maxillary bone, intermaxillary relationships, defection of maxilla and oral situation after radiation therapy. The results showed that the residual maxillary bone was useful for implantation in the front alveolar bone and zygoma area. The maxillary preprosthetic situation after tumor treatment and/or reconstructive surgery was difficult due to maxillary resection, intermaxillary relationships, unsuitable soft and hard tissue transfer and the irradiation. It is suggested that the maxillary preprosthetic situation after oral tumor treatment is getting worse not only due to maxillary resection and/or irradiation, but surprisingly also due to mandibular resection and/or irradiation.

文摘An animal model mimicking human gastric cancer by gastric wall implantation technique in athymic nude mice was reported. Two human gastric cancer cell lines. MKN-45 and MKN-28, were used in this study. All animals with gastric wall implantation of cancer cells of these two cell lines developed grossly visible gastric tumors after 3-4 weeks of implantation. Histopathological examination showed that tumors prirnarily grew at serosal side of stomach, and progressively invaded the gastric mucosa, but none showed metastasis in this study. All tumor-bearing animals died within 5-8 weeks after implantation. These results indicated that gastric wall of nude mice provided a good soil for growth and propagation of human gastric cancer cells. The model was useful for in vivo study on biological behavior of various types of human gastric cancers.
